How Common Is The Last Name Dumbrovan? popularity and diffusion

The last name Dumbrovan is the 4,307,654th most frequently occurring last name throughout the world, held by around 1 in 347,025,996 people. The last name is mostly found in Europe, where 86 percent of Dumbrovan are found; 86 percent are found in Eastern Europe and 43 percent are found in East Slavic Europe.

The last name is most frequent in Moldova, where it is carried by 9 people, or 1 in 395,708. In Moldova it is most numerous in: Chișinău Municipality, where 67 percent reside, Bălți Municipality, where 11 percent reside and Glodeni District, where 11 percent reside. Barring Moldova this surname is found in 3 countries. It is also found in Ukraine, where 38 percent reside and Israel, where 14 percent reside.
